Warts on Cattle (Papillomas) From The Merk Veterinary Manual

WebIn cattle, warts are commonly found on the head, neck shoulders and occasionally on the back and abdomen. The extent and duration of the lesions depend on the type of virus, area affected, and degree of susceptibility. Warts appear about two months after exposure and may last up to a year. WebIn many instances, treatment of warts is not necessary; however, frond-like lesions that interfere with milking may need excision. The use of autogenous vaccines and viricidal, especially low-pH teat dips may be recommended in herd outbreaks or for newly calved heifers. http://livestocktrail.illinois.edu/dairynet/paperDisplay.cfm?ContentID=292

WebKilled virus vaccine for use as an aid in the prevention of Viral warts (papillomas). Dosage: Calves - 10 ml subcut; Cattle - 15 ml subcut. Repeat in 3-5 weeks. 21 day slaughter withdrawal. Anaphylactoid reactions may occur. Antidote : Epinephrine.U.S. Lic. No. 188. View Manufacturer and/or Label Information: Wart Vaccine

WebTreatment, prophylaxis and prevention. Treatment is not usually required, as most warts eventually regress spontaneously. Surgical removal is possible but may lead to recurrence.
